random: fix crash on multiple early calls to add_bootloader_randomness()
Currently, if CONFIG_RANDOM_TRUST_BOOTLOADER is enabled, multiple calls to add_bootloader_randomness() are broken and can cause a NULL pointer dereference, as noted by Ivan T. Ivanov. This is not only a hypothetical problem, as qemu on arm64 may provide bootloader entropy via EFI and via devicetree. On the first call to add_hwgenerator_randomness(), crng_fast_load() is executed, and if the seed is long enough, crng_init will be set to 1. On subsequent calls to add_bootloader_randomness() and then to add_hwgenerator_randomness(), crng_fast_load() will be skipped. Instead, wait_event_interruptible() and then credit_entropy_bits() will be called. If the entropy count for that second seed is large enough, that proceeds to crng_reseed(). However, both wait_event_interruptible() and crng_reseed() depends (at least in numa_crng_init()) on workqueues. Therefore, test whether system_wq is already initialized, which is a sufficient indicator that workqueue_init_early() has progressed far enough. If we wind up hitting the !system_wq case, we later want to do what would have been done there when wqs are up, so set a flag, and do that work later from the rand_initialize() call.
